Principles of Mechanics: Fundamental University Physics is an open-access textbook by Salma Alrasheed (King Abdullah University of Science and Technology), published by Springer in 2019. It covers the core of a university mechanics course: units and vectors, kinematics, Newton’s laws, work and energy, impulse and momentum, systems of particles, rotation of rigid bodies, rolling and static equilibrium, central force motion, and oscillatory motion — with worked examples and end-of-chapter problems throughout.
This is a faithful MyST Markdown conversion of the printed book: all equations are live LaTeX, all figures are the original book artwork, and worked examples and problems are interactive directives.
